CHAPTER 760
(Senate Bill 478)
AN ACT to repeal and re-enact, with amendments, Section
317 of Article 66C of the Annotated Code of Maryland
(1951 Edition), title "Natural Resources", sub-title
"Crabs", providing that in Somerset County it shall be
lawful to take crabs by means of crab nets POT after
April 1 of each year.
SECTION 1. Be it enacted by the General Assembly of Maryland,
That Section 317 of Article 66C of the Annotated Code of
Maryland (1951 Edition), title "Natural Resources", sub-
title "Crabs", be and it is hereby repealed and re-enacted,
with amendments, to read as follows:
317. (Closed Season. ) It shall be unlawful for any
person or persons to take, catch or gather hard shell crabs
in any of the waters of the State of Maryland, except in
the waters of Worcester County, between the first day of
December and the first day of May APRIL next succeeding
in each and every year,. except that in the waters of
Somerset County it shall be lawful to take, catch or gather
hard shell crabs by means of crab pots after April 1 in
each and every year.
SEC. 2. And, be it further enacted, That this Act shall
take effect June 1, 1953.
Approved May 6, 1953.
